Srirama Krishnan Narayanan

Srirama Krishnan Narayanan Email and Phone Number

Versatile Full Stack Developer & Technical Lead | Back-End Proficiency | Front-End Expertise | Investment Banking Background | Driving Innovation in Financial Technology @ Bank of America Merrill Lynch
Srirama Krishnan Narayanan's Location
Singapore, Singapore
About Srirama Krishnan Narayanan

I am an experienced Technical Lead with 11 years in IT, proficient in back-end development, application design, and architecture. I possess a strong foundation in technical skills and have a keen interest in new technologies. Additionally, I bring domain knowledge in investment banking, including fixed income and derivatives markets. My track record includes roles in API development, designing the application workflow, collaborating with the Business Analysts and trading desks to help build best possible solution for the betterment of the system. I am committed to continuous learning and thrive on embracing new challenges and technologies. Overall, I am a dynamic leader capable of driving transformative initiatives at the intersection of technology and finance.

Srirama Krishnan Narayanan's Current Company Details
Bank of America Merrill Lynch

Bank Of America Merrill Lynch

View
Versatile Full Stack Developer & Technical Lead | Back-End Proficiency | Front-End Expertise | Investment Banking Background | Driving Innovation in Financial Technology
Srirama Krishnan Narayanan Work Experience Details
  • Bank Of America Merrill Lynch
    Vice President
    Bank Of America Merrill Lynch Feb 2023 - Present
    Charlotte, Nc, Us
    I am working with Post trade processing and enrichment team, where the trades across all the Line of Business within the bank are processed and enriched with market data for end of day reporting and intra-day reporting. I lead the API development to build a strategic API for consuming the trade details generated and scale at larger scale serving ~15mm end of day trades.Working closely with Business analysts to on board Financial regulatory reporting, designing architectural changes to the existing system to scale to report 5x the volume processed currently to help report transaction level reporting for Equities business.Mentoring the junior developers, participating in code reviews and stabilizing the lower lane environment for multiple testing efforts.Tech stack used: Python, Distributed computing, Impala tables, Load balancing the API, ReactJS.
  • Bank Of America Merrill Lynch
    Assistant Vice President, Programmer
    Bank Of America Merrill Lynch Apr 2019 - Feb 2023
    Charlotte, Nc, Us
    I worked in the Counter-party Portfolio Management team where I worked closely with the Risk Optimization Desk performing Bilateral and multilateral, internal and external compressions activities. I was responsible building new features to the Compression tool and migrating the manual process involved in the compression life cycle involving external vendors to help abide the timelines for the compression activities with them.I took initiative in migrating the UI applications which was built with Python based framework to ReactJS and was able to help build a base framework for other applications within the org.Worked with Global team on Common risk report generation and initial/variation margin calculation with the Funding desk.Tech stack used: Python, ReactJS, Javascript, CSS, Flask
  • Adecco Personnel Pte Ltd
    Senior Software Developer
    Adecco Personnel Pte Ltd Sep 2018 - Apr 2019
    I worked for the client Bank of America Merrill Lynch on a migration project from a legacy data store to a strategic solution which is regulated and well maintained. My role is to analyze the data from the legacy system and map the functionality to the new system perform the Data quality checks and deploy the migration to production. Tech stack used here was Python, Flask
  • Ba Continuum Solution Limited (A Non-Bank Subsidiary Of Bank Of
    Senior Software Engineer
    Ba Continuum Solution Limited (A Non-Bank Subsidiary Of Bank Of Jun 2016 - Sep 2018
    I worked in the project QzTrades which does the post trade processing, trade enrichment across all the Line Of Business and providing API for all the internal applications to consume the processed trade data which is used by regulation projects such as XVA, UMR, Financial & Non Financial regulation, Volcker, etc..I worked closed with the on shore team understanding the basics terminologies and domain knowledge about the investment banking.I spent few months to understand business knowledge, financial framework available in the bank and got up to speed in both technical and domain knowledge.After understanding about the domain and the application workflow I took ownership for building a tool based on UI which is used to generate the trade processing and enrichment data used by developers and consumers in development environment, and by Support team in the production environment.The tech stack used was Python, Flask, Sandra (an object oriented data base), Distributed processing system, Javascript, HTML
  • Global Analytics India Pvt Ltd.
    Senior Software Developer
    Global Analytics India Pvt Ltd. Apr 2015 - Jun 2016
    San Diego, California, Us
    I worked in a project WorkpaysMe which was acquired by Global Analytics, it is an eCommerce business based on US market. It stands out in the market by providing the option for Buy now and pay later from the paycheck, which has the tie up with multiple Employers in the market for processing the monthly installments from the customers pay check.I have been maintaining the existing system with WorkpaysMe while the rest of the team has been building the new platform for a revamped version of the website.Post migration I owned the development of Checkout & Payment integration with the newly created website the business.Working closely with the CTO coming up with simple and elegant solutions for the system and worked with the team on launching the website.I worked in a Data migration project relating the existing Lending business, understanding the existing data model and migrate to a newer data model which helped to build a better controlled data base.I have the experience in designing the migration flow, mentoring the junior developers, come up with the framework for the migration pipeline.
  • Global Analytics India Pvt Ltd.
    Software Developer
    Global Analytics India Pvt Ltd. Jul 2013 - Mar 2015
    San Diego, California, Us
    Global Analytics began as an analytics company, initially focusing on providing analytical solutions for the banking sector before branching out to launch its own lending platform catering to under banked customers in the UK.I worked in the Transaction management system project where the loan life cycle management, payment gateway for handling the payments and reconciliation is carried out.I utilized the opportunity for improving the existing system where I was able to understand the enterprise level application development, and how to work and deliver as a team.Tech stack used was Python, Django, MySQL

Srirama Krishnan Narayanan Education Details

  • Anna University Chennai
    Anna University Chennai
    Information Technology

Frequently Asked Questions about Srirama Krishnan Narayanan

What company does Srirama Krishnan Narayanan work for?

Srirama Krishnan Narayanan works for Bank Of America Merrill Lynch

What is Srirama Krishnan Narayanan's role at the current company?

Srirama Krishnan Narayanan's current role is Versatile Full Stack Developer & Technical Lead | Back-End Proficiency | Front-End Expertise | Investment Banking Background | Driving Innovation in Financial Technology.

What schools did Srirama Krishnan Narayanan attend?

Srirama Krishnan Narayanan attended Anna University Chennai.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Aero Online

Your AI prospecting assistant

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.